Who isn't answering your questions honestly? The union local in your area? Guys posting on this forum? What?

And your comment about hidden agendas is quite possibly the weirdest thing I've read in awhile.

What "hidden agenda"? The union wants to grow, and regain some of their foothold back into the freight industry, and represent UPS Freight and other freight companies.

Not a big secret.

As to the details, they are in the middle of negotiating a template Master contract. As soon as they have details, you will have details. Most locals are being told to not get too far into anything until Indy has a working contract to show to everyone, so if you feel you are getting put on hold... you are. But for a reason.

As to Hoffa... sign a card, become a Teamster, and then vote the man out. That's how it works. The union is resolving many of the issues with the Central States pension, which is the only one in any kind of trouble. The Western Pension Plan is very strong, and doesn't need "cleaning up", whatever that means.

As to cleaning up our reputation... I guess I don't get that. This ain't New Jersey in 1965, bud. We aren't infiltrated by the Mob anymore, most of us are hard-working guys just like yourself, and no one wants to see things go back to the bad old days, so they aren't going to.

As to handing over the troublemakers... why? So you can lynch them? I don't hear anybody bragging loudly about their actions during the strike these days, and I heartily disproved of the violence and misdeeds by both sides of the conflict!

pgh1994- you want honest answers to your questions but seem to have already made up your mind.Union contracts are negotiated-not made up before hand. Your previous pension will probably have no bearing on any future union pension unless you negotiate something otherwise. A union rep will not contact you.You can go to the union hall and at any meeting ask questions till the cows come home. As far as any past violence goes it was just that,in the past and not all of it was union people but there again it was in the past. If you were in the union you could vote against hoffa if you so desired and others could vote for him but at least you would have a vote and a say on who and how things are done. These have all been FACTS , not opinions.
PS - Benefits are all listed in the contract and the regional plan in which you reside.
The teamsters have most of this info on the teamsters.org site and in the teamster library online as does central states and other regional plans. Please feel free to pm me for any info or ask on these boards any question you can't find answers for on the web.
